Ingredients
Scale
Topping
- 1 1/2 tbsp demerara sugar (or turbinado sugar)
- 1/4 tsp cinnamon powder
- 3/4 of 1 Granny Smith apple, quartered, cored, thinly sliced (approx 3 mm / 1/8″ thick)
Cinnamon Apple Mix
- 3 cups diced Granny Smith apple (1/2” cubes, skin on, approx 2 large apples)
- 1 tsp cinnamon powder
- 3 tbsp brown sugar
- 1 tsp cinnamon powder
- 1/2 tsp ginger powder
- 1/4 tsp allspice (or mixed spice)
Batter
- 1 3/4 cups plain / all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p baking soda, sifted
- 1/4 tsp cooking / kosher salt
- 3/4 cup brown sugar
- 3/4 cup plain unsweetened yogurt (or sour cream), at room temperature
- 2 eggs, at room temperature
- 1/2 cup canola oil (or other neutral flavored oil)
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 cup walnuts, toasted and roughly chopped into 1cm pieces
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at the oven to 200°C (390°F), or 180°C (fan) and position the oven rack in the middle.
- Prepare Loaf Pan: Use a 21.5 x 11.5 x 7 cm loaf pan. Spray it with canola oil and line the long sides and base with parchment paper with some overhang to easily lift the bread out later.
- Make Topping: In a small bowl, mix together the demerara sugar and cinnamon powder. Set this aside for topping the bread later.
- Prepare Cinnamon Apple Mixture: In a bowl, combine the diced Granny Smith apples with cinnamon, brown sugar, ginger powder, and allspice. Let it sit while you prepare the batter; the sugar will help draw moisture out of the apples, enhancing the flavor.
- Mix Batter: In one b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. In a separate bowl, whisk the brown sugar, yogurt, eggs, oil, and vanilla extract until smooth.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ients and whisk gently just until combined.
- Add Apples and Walnuts: Fold in the cinnamon apple mixture, including all the juices, and the toasted walnuts. The batter should be thick but dollopable—not runny or stiff.
- Assemble in Pan: Scrape the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the surface with a spatula.
- Add Apple Slices Topping: Take 1/4 of the thinly sliced apple slices and fan them out overlapping on top of the batter; repeat this two more times to cover about 3/4 of the surface. Sprinkle evenly with the cinnamon sugar mixture.
- Bake: Bake the bread for 60 minutes. Then loosely cover the loaf with foil and continue baking for an additional 25 minutes or until a skewer inserted into the center comes out clean.
- Cool: Let the bread rest for 15 minutes in the pan. Then use the parchment paper overhang to lift it out and transfer to a wire rack. Allow it to cool completely for at least 1 hour before slicing to ensure clean cuts.
- Serve: Enjoy the bread plain or lightly toasted with butter for a delicious treat.
Notes
- Use tart Granny Smith apples for the best balance of sweetness and acidity.
- Demarara or turbinado sugar adds a nice crunchy texture for the topping.
- Ginger and allspice contribute warmth and depth to the spice profile.
- Sifting the baking soda helps incorporate it evenly and prevents lumps.
- Using room temperature eggs and yogurt ensures a smooth batter and better rise.
- Toast walnuts to deepen their flavor and enhance texture.
- Line the loaf pan with parchment paper on long sides and base for easy removal; no need to line short sides.
- Allow the bread to cool completely before slicing to avoid crumbling.
